As promised, Metro Canada has followed up their behind-the-scenes information from The Twilight Saga: New Moon with part two of five.

Yesterday, they told fans about filming sequences between Chris Weitz, Kristen Stewart, Robert Pattinson, and Taylor Lautner (see here). Now, they bring an interview of Lautner wherein he talks about his transformation (on-set and physically), doing his own stunts, working with Chris Weitz, his encounters with Stephenie Meyer, and his general likes and dislikes.

Here is a snippet of the interview:

Q. What is the biggest challenge this time around?
A. It’s actually the same biggest challenge we had for the first one and it’s the weather. It’s really funny because I think the “Twilight” saga is the only movies where we have to stop filming when the sun comes out. So whenever it’s sunny, we have to either go to an interior shot or just stop filming.

Q. Let’s get to your character, Jacob. He is actually in love with Bella…
A. Jacob’s love for Bella is really intense. He will always be there for Bella, no matter what. Even if she’s with another guy… or a vampire!

Q. How did you prepare for your role?
A. I did a lot of study for the first film. Before I even started filming “Twilight”, I studied up on all of the Quileute tribes and legends and myths and everything about them. And when got yup to Portland, Oregon to film, I was able to meet with about ten Quileute tribal members. I got to talk to them and what I really learned is that they’re not much different than me, and that was very unexpected.

Q. Do you ever discuss Jacob with Stephenie Meyer?
A. It’s really cool because she comes up here every once in a while for her favorite scenes. At the beginning of filming, she gives a list of her favorite scenes that she wants to be up here for. You got the best person in the world to ask for advice. So if you have a question, you can just walk on over and ask her.

Q. What’s your most exciting scene in “New Moon”?
A. It’s so hard to choose. Like I said, I really enjoy the stunts so I had a lot of fun doing the dirt bike sequences. I got to hop on the bike and go really fast and come to a skidding stop. It’s really cool. And I also like a lot of the more serious scenes, the pivotal scenes in the movie, like Jacob and Bella’s breakup scene, which is the first time Bella sees Jacob after he has transformed into a wolf. And it’s really emotional. I felt bad for Jacob just reading the books, but now that I’m actually living this character, I feel so bad for the guy! It’s really sad.
